Whenever I visit Quanzhou, I usually stay at the Crowne Plaza Riverside, which I believe has the largest rooms in Quanzhou. InterContinental hotels generally offer good quality and highly competent staff. I particularly love the apartment suites – they come with a kitchen, living room, and a long dining table. The room layout is well-organized, and the Jinjiang River flows right outside the window. The hotel is conveniently located 15 minutes from Quanzhou Station, less than 10 minutes from Licheng Wanda, and 10 minutes from Huansu Karting (one of Quanzhou's two major outdoor karting tracks). The hotel also offers daily intangible cultural heritage activities for children, such as puppet shows and sugar painting. This time, we also received complimentary set meals for two daily at the Cai Feng Lou on the second floor. The ginger duck was quite authentic, and the vinegar-marinated pork was delicious. The 32nd-floor lounge has a lovely ambiance, equipped with binoculars and a reading corner, perfect for a relaxing afternoon enjoying the scenery. Service is a highlight of InterContinental. You can see mid-level managers actively involved, and their English is excellent. I want to especially thank our front desk attendant, Xiao Yu, for his service this time. He's a cheerful, handsome, and outgoing young man, as warm as a younger brother next door, always thoughtful and considerate of guests. My parents were also very satisfied with their dining experience at the hotel. I also ran into Xiao Cai from the concierge team. He helped us with a taxi during our stay last Chinese New Year. It's been several months, but he still recognized us. The manager and staff at Cai Feng Lou were also humble and attentive, even helping us book a private room for our next meal. I often travel to different cities and experience various hotels. But when it comes to loyalty, I always choose InterContinental hotels. Their design style is grand yet simple, and their service is warm and friendly, making them well worth repeat visits.

Grand Honor Hotel is definitely the best hotel in Shishi, but it’s not quite the same level as a luxury hotel in a bigger city. Generally the hotel is clean, but it’s the little things that I noticed, ie when I checked in, there were some sweet wrappers next to the bowl of sweets that weren’t cleared away. That said, the sense of space is evident in the hotel lobby, lifts, corridors and most importantly, the hotel rooms. Rooms are very spacious and well-designed, although the closet area can definitely do with brighter lights. Most amenities are provided but what put me off is that many items that would have been free in other hotels at this price-range aren’t free at Grand Honor. There is a Chinese tea set on the table and usually the loose leaf tea is provided for free but it cost ¥15 per packet. Honestly it’s not a lot of money for us, but on the flip side, surely the hotel can provide a bag of tea leaves for their guests. There are the standard free single-use packet tea in the drawer so at least there’s that. In-room slippers are not to be taken out; they’d charge you if you do - and that’s fine, but the slippers are actually really uncomfortable to wear. The small plate of fruits (banana, plum and mandarin) given at 5pm every day is a nice touch. The hotel breakfast is probably the highlight. Set on the 22nd floor with panoramic views of the city, breakfast is very enjoyable. The food quality is pretty good, but a real surprise here is the sheer diversity of food. The bread selection alone has 5-6 choices (pastries, brioche, baguette, square toast, etc), the cooked food section is almost endless (and there’s cooked Chinese vegetables! 👏🏾) and then there’s the fruit selection at the end too. My only gripe is that the coffee machine is a bit slow, and there’s only one machine so there can be a wait for coffee. Location of the hotel is a little odd; good restaurants and the main mall is about 15 mins’ walk away. There aren’t many good shops to wander around nearby. Generally, this is a solid hotel for this price point. Excellent service with very fast food delivery (using the ubiquitous delivery robots) and friendly front desk staff.
